As a reward for their four hours of painting, clearing weeds and picking up litter at DeWitt Clinton Park, more than a hundred New York City teens and young adults were given a ticket to join thousands of other volunteers at a special, ultra-exclusive, thank-you concert Saturday night, October 6, 2007, at Radio City Music Hall featuring Ludacris, Busta Rhymes, and The Red Jumpsuit Apparatus. Multi-Platinum Rapper Busta Rhymes joined the volunteers for an afternoon of good work for a good cause arranged by the RockCorps (BMRC). The Boost Mobile RockCorps started two years ago with a mission to enhance the lives of young people by finding simple and fun ways for them to contribute to their neighborhoods and have a positive impact on society.
